How do you actually climb?

Been playing since 2016 and my highest rank has been Silver II when I've played premade bot lane with my friend (who is gold). When I'm just playing by myself my highest rank has been Silver IV I believe. I'm constantly trying to climb and get better at the game but I just can't. I mostly play ADC but have recently switched to supp as I enjoy it quite a lot. Am I just bad at the game or what? How do I get better? It doesn't seem to work to just practice. And how the hell do I climb?

Climbing isn't something you can just get naturally. Find a role you like, then find a few champions you like and stick to those champions. Get good with said champs and learn how to play with them. Once you're able to consistently perform well on your champions, you'll be able to climb, that's all there is to it.

1. Pick one main role and one backup role.
2. Pick one champ for each of those roles and main them.
3. Once you subconsciously play those champions and start to autopilot, you will naturally start doing things to win the game without yourself even knowing!
4. Now that you have understood how to climb, you can add one more champion to each of your roles, but make sure they're similar. For instance, stick to mages if you climbed using mages.
5. It's all about practising and grinding games from here on out, but you will surely improve and climb.
6. If you lose two games in a row, STOP. Go take a break and come back in half an hour. Drink plenty of water to keep your mind fresh as well!


How I learned this? From experience myself!

Back in Season 4 I was permanently stuck in Silver 4 Elo. I decided to really focus on one thing: Rammus Jungle. I managed to get to Gold 4 Elo in a month! But then I got stuck again and soon realised that Jungling wasn't really my thing.

I messed around in Gold 4 trying every role: Nasus Top, Ziggs Mid, Tristana ADC and Alistar Support. In the end, I picked Tristana ADC as my favourite. I understood that I was learning her, so I didn't climb to Gold 3 until after two whole weeks of playing her.

I then got stuck in Gold 2 and re-evaluated each role and their purposes. What do I actually like to play? I decided that I loved roaming more than farming, so I went back to Rammus Jungle and guess what? Because I already had the fundamentals of playing Rammus before, I easily picked it up and got to Gold 1.

I kept grinding, winning a game and losing one. I decided it was time to add another champion to my arsenal: Skarner. A similar tacky-style jungler to Rammus. I found myself being able to learn champions a lot quicker than before, as I understood the game a lot better by now. I got to Plat 4 finally and kept going and going with my two champions and got to Plat 2 Elo. This was back in Season 6.

After that, I was quite satisfied with what I had done. I wanted to see if I was able to climb using a different role, so I made a smurf account and practised playing Ziggs Mid. Up till Seasons 7 and 8, I actually got to Diamond 3 playing Mid Ziggs and Veigar. But that was the highest I've ever got.

In Season 9, because of work responsibilities I was unable to play the game as much, so I switched to playing a less mechanically intensive role: Support. I picked Zilean support as he's like a mage similar to both Ziggs and Veigar combined. And here I am now, a Gold 4 Zilean Support main hahaha.
